Hypnosis - Not Just for Making People Cluck Like Chickens

Now, on to the main event - hypnosis! When most people think of hypnosis, they envision a stage show where someone makes volunteers cluck like chickens or believe they're BeyoncĂ©. While that's entertaining (and, let's be honest, hilarious), there's more to hypnosis than meets the eye.

Hypnosis is about creating a deeply relaxed state where your subconscious mind becomes open to suggestions. And what's better than suggesting to your subconscious, "Hey, let's chill out and stop worrying so much"?  

Hypnosis: The Nifty Anxiety-Busting Tool

Hypnosis can help you tackle anxiety by reprogramming your brain's response to stressors. 

During a session, you'll be guided you into a relaxed state, allowing your subconscious mind to become more receptive to positive suggestions. This heightened state of suggestibility lets you bypass the critical conscious mind and access the root causes of negative self-talk. And by acknowledging and addressing these underlying beliefs and emotions, you can find out where the habit of being so critical started, you can reframe your thoughts, challenge self-limiting beliefs, and replace negative self-talk.

Rewiring the Mind: Breaking Free from Negative Thought Patterns

Do you ever feel like your brain is running on outdated software where only the negative settings are still working?  Hypnotherapy is like giving your brain a software update, but instead of fixing annoying bugs, you're getting rid of those horrible, anxious thoughts.  

During a hypnotherapy sessions, you can rewire your mind and break free from negative thought patterns. The subconscious mind is open to change and is highly responsive to positive suggestions. As you consistently reinforce new empowering beliefs and self-affirmations, the negative self-talk loses its grip, and you begin to cultivate a more positive and compassionate internal dialogue.  You'll realise it's okay to be imperfect, you're a  work in progress, you can learn to be gentle with yourself, celebrate your strengths, and embrace your imperfections as part of your unique journey.
